To add to what I said before, on a more serious note:

I/L's big draw is freezing. You incapacitate enemies, making them unable to hit you. In Khaini at least I/L is more popular because at the Archmage level your Blizzard freezes pretty much everything. BUT you are using Amplifier, so your pot drain will still be severe. While the price of Blizzard 30 has decreased considerably, it is still not that cheap. Getting into Horntail as an Archmage may pose a problem

F/P is NOT lolf/p. The lolf/p bit got started when a couple of the Khaini F/Ps started acting like asses, and because the class is rare. Other F/Ps are very nice, and it's not a bad class at all to play. Specifically, because of the low "status" associated with F/P you'll be a somewhat "unique" player among the hordes of clerics and sins. On a more tangible note, books for F/P are CHEAP. When I quit, Meteo 30 in Khaini was a whopping 3 mil mesos. So, while the I/L shoots himself for having failed 2 Bliz30s, you can get like 10 Meteo 30s for less than one of his Bliz30 would cost. Meteo 20 is the only book that actually costs something. The books for F/P are not all easy to find, (Para 30 and Elq 30 drop from GPQ,) but they're still not expensive. Your real concern will be Amp and pot money. At higher lvl, just like all mage classes, you can sell leech and compensate for that.

Bishop: The most commonly picked mage class is the unbalanced cleric, which combines Ultimate power proportionate to the other classes with most of the game's good party skills. Your Genesis has no Amp bonus, but you still do good damage. Also, you have Heal, Bless, Holy Symbol, Resurrect and Dispel. The common argument against Bishop is it's "too common." That is FALSE. A lvl 30 Cleric is common. If you play your Cleric and become a lvl 150 Bishop, you're no longer "common" at all. If you reach lvl 180, it doesn't matter anymore what class you are. Even a BW Paladin is strong and respected at that point, though of course a lvl 180 mage kills a lot faster. On the drawback is that Gen 30 is not cheap. It's MUCH cheaper now than before, but it's still not cheap
